Method drawLines2D

physx/samples/sampleframework/renderer/src/Renderer.cpp:1584–1628  ·  view source on GitHub ↗

Source from the content-addressed store, hash-verified

1582}
1583
1584bool Renderer::drawLines2D(PxU32 nbVerts, const PxReal* vertices, const RendererColor& color)
1585{
1586 RendererMaterial* screenquadMaterial;
1587 RendererMaterialInstance* screenquadMaterialInstance;
1588 screenquadMaterial = m_screenquadOpaqueMaterial;
1589 screenquadMaterialInstance = m_screenquadOpaqueMaterialInstance;
1590 if(!screenquadMaterialInstance || !screenquadMaterial)
1591 return false;
1592
1593 screenquadMaterial->bind(RendererMaterial::PASS_UNLIT, screenquadMaterialInstance, false);
1594 if(!m_useShadersForTextRendering)
1595 screenquadMaterial->unbind();
1596
1597 setupScreenquadRenderStates();
1598
1599 TextVertex* verts = new TextVertex[nbVerts];
1600
1601 PxU32 renderWidth, renderHeight;
1602 getWindowSize(renderWidth, renderHeight);
1603 const PxReal xCoeff = PxReal(renderWidth);
1604 const PxReal yCoeff = PxReal(renderHeight);
1605
1606 const PxU32 convertedColor = convertColor(color);
1607
1608 for(PxU32 i=0;i<nbVerts;i++)
1609 {
1610 verts[i].p.x = vertices[i*2+0] * xCoeff;
1611 verts[i].p.y = vertices[i*2+1] * yCoeff;
1612 verts[i].p.z = 0.0f;
1613 verts[i].rhw = 1.0f;
1614 verts[i].color = convertedColor;
1615 verts[i].u = 0.0f;
1616 verts[i].v = 0.0f;
1617 }
1618
1619 renderLines2D(verts, nbVerts);
1620
1621 DELETEARRAY(verts);
1622
1623 resetScreenquadRenderStates();
1624 if(m_useShadersForTextRendering)
1625 screenquadMaterial->unbind();
1626
1627 return true;
1628}
